I think this should be fixed by the HPLIP developers at HP. They are
updating their PPDs on OpenPrinting frequently, so it is not good to
patch them. There are perhaps also some HP printers which do not
understand PJL, so adding PJL stuff to all PPDs can break things.

Someone of the HPLIP developers can look into this? Thank you.
